HGV 1 agency work in Bristol NP26. HGV 1 trunk runs available, hours range from 10 to 13 hours per shift, various shift times:

  • Day shifts from 02:00 am to 07:00 am
  • Night shifts from 05:00 pm to 10:00 pm

This is adhoc agency work, shifts can vary from 3 to 5/6 per week, with full-time work also available. Temp to perm and adhoc work available.

Pay rates vary from £18 per hour to £21 per hour + holiday pay.

How to prepare for a job interview at Kingston Barnes Industrial

Know Your Driving Experience

Make sure you can talk confidently about your driving history, especially with HGV 1 vehicles. Be ready to discuss the types of routes you've driven and any specific challenges you've faced on the road.

Understand Shift Patterns

Familiarise yourself with the shift times mentioned in the job description. Be prepared to explain how you can adapt to both day and night shifts, and share any previous experience working flexible hours.

Highlight Safety Awareness

Safety is paramount in driving jobs. Be ready to discuss your approach to safety on the road, including any training or certifications you have. Mention how you ensure compliance with regulations and best practices.
